This bathhouse is modeled after a Russian Banya and contains a dry sauna, wet sauna, steam room,…read morecold plunge & bucket, resting/common area, and a dining room. With the entrance fee, you are given a towel, bathrobe, and a bracelet for a locker. You can also opt for different add-ons for your experience such as an exfoliator/scrub or a sauna hat. They do not offer slippers so bring your own if you prefer them. I found the saunas hot enough as I have a low heat tolerance. The cold bucket plunge was also refreshing after the sauna. The cold plunge is a well that states a one person limit, though many people went in with 2-3 people at a time. The entire atmosphere reminds you of a cottage getaway. Afterward, we went to the dining area where they offer complimentary tea at the cutest tea station. They also make homemade kombucha and offer pickle vodka shots. We ordered the borsht, cabbage rolls, dumplings, herring, and the sourdough pancakes. Right off the bat, everything was delicious. The borsht was probably one of the best I've ever tasted, especially with the sour cream and the tanginess of the broth. The cabbage rolls were juicy and seasoned well, the sourdough pancakes tasted like fried dough and had a rich buttery flavour as opposed to the sweet, cakiness you would expect from a pancake. But the most surprising was the herring, which came with pickled cabbage on top and was incredibly tasty. Definitely give this a try if you visit. The drinks were also made strong, despite the low price ($11-15 for a cocktail). We all agreed that we should return just for the food alone!

I had an absolute blast at women's night which is every Tuesday at Southwestern Bathhouse!…read moreAdmittedly because it was my first time I was confused as hell and the front desk didn't really walk me through any of the rooms or what their functions were or what to do first etc, but all the info was on the website and there were only three rooms and one cold plunge so it ended up being kind of self explanatory. Scrubs are five dollars for purchase which actually is kinda crazy considering the size but I came for the full experience so you bet I bought one for the steam room. The sauna and steam rooms were INSANELY hot and the cold plunge was INSANELY cold. It was FANTASTIC lol! It was so foggy in the steam room I literally could barely see anyone else and my nostrils were burning from the heat. The water in the pool was nice and cold though and really helped keep cool in there. The larger sauna was super relaxing temperature wise and more for chilling out. If the cold plunge was too extreme there was also a chain and bucket that release cold water that was not nearly as freezing. There was a lovely cozy rest area with dim lights and a tv and in the nook of the dining area a plethora of stunning herbal, aromatic and fruity teas. As for the food itself, AWESOME. There were plenty of options for me as someone who only eats halal meat and has to otherwise be vegetarian or pescatarian in the event meat is not halal. I had potato pelmeni and the bowl was LOADED. I was in absolute BLISS. The mushroom julienne was a pool of cheese, cream and mushrooms, what was there not to like there??? The bread was the only meh part of it all. The sour cream cake was lovely and fluffy. Very homemade vibes. I loved the experience and would absolutely come back again!
